Output ff1254c03ef42a598963ee3dfa37eae4e75a19b20580c82dfdea9fa9fa7b6c99:1

value
256158
script pubkey
OP_0 OP_PUSHBYTES_20 51f1ebe0770daae426dda3b05402d5f762aa52b2
address
bc1q28c7hcrhpk4wgfka5wc9gqk47a32554jtsesq0
transaction
ff1254c03ef42a598963ee3dfa37eae4e75a19b20580c82dfdea9fa9fa7b6c99
confirmations
133540
spent
true